Breathtaking and useful designs happen because the UI has been worked on tirelessly. It takes a real UI Master to understand how to make a terrific user experience on a website. Here are 10 extremely useful principles from some of the brightest minds in the User Interface field.



User interfaces (UI) are what separate top-notch websites from crappy websites. The absence of a useful UI can render an extremely useful web app useless. Why? Because the UI wasn’t thought out and thoroughly tested. If a user can’t easily navigate a website, she’ll skip happily along to another similar site that provides a better user experience.


1. Don’t Forget About the User - Jason Fried

Nearly every web developer has heard of 37 Signals. They are outspoken champions of agile development practices, but more importantly, they make some pretty awesome web applications. So awesome, in fact, that they are generally regarded as some of the smartest people when it comes to getting inside the user’s heads.
